The addition of an incline function transforms a standard treadmill exercise into a more challenging and reliable routine. Here are some crucial benefits:
1. Boosted Caloric Burn
Walking or working on an incline raises the heart rate, resulting in increased calorie expenditure. Research studies have revealed that working out on an incline can increase calorie burn by approximately 40% compared to exercising on a flat surface area.
2. Improved Cardiovascular Health
Incline workouts can assist strengthen the heart and lungs, enhancing overall cardiovascular endurance. They encourage the body to utilize oxygen more effectively, thereby enhancing physical fitness levels.
3. Muscle Activation
Incline workouts engage multiple muscle groups to a higher degree. Unlike flat surfaces, inclined walking and running particularly target:
Quadriceps - The front thigh muscles.Hamstrings - The muscles at the back of the thigh.Calves - The muscles in the lower leg, which work harder when browsing an incline.Glutes - The muscles in the buttocks, which are triggered substantially during uphill Walking Treadmill With Incline or running.4. Injury Prevention
Including incline training can help reduce the threat of injury. The incline reduces the influence on the knees compared to running or walking on a flat surface area, offering a gentler method to train.
5. Versatility in Workouts
With a foldable Electric Treadmill With Incline, users can easily change the incline throughout their workout, integrating variations such as interval training or long steady-state sessions. This flexibility produces a thorough physical fitness routine that can keep users engaged and motivated.
Picking the Right Foldable Treadmill with Incline
For individuals thinking about purchasing a foldable treadmill with an incline function, there are numerous aspects to consider:
Key Factors to Consider
Motor Power: A treadmill’s motor power substantially impacts its performance. A motor with at least 2.0 HP is recommended for home usage.

Incline Range: Look for models that offer a large variety of incline levels. Many deal automatic and manual settings for benefit.

Build Quality: Ensure the treadmill is resilient enough to withstand frequent usage. Look for quality products, along with warranty provisions.
